discapacitate Definition
to disable or incapacitate someone or something.

Summary: discapacitate in Brief
'Discapacitate' [dɪsˈkæpəsɪteɪt] means to disable or incapacitate someone or something. It is often used in medical contexts, as in 'The virus can discapacitate the immune system,' but can also refer to financial or operational difficulties, such as 'The company's financial troubles discapacitated its operations.' Synonyms include 'disable,' 'incapacitate,' and 'weaken,' while antonyms include 'enable' and 'strengthen.'
